I applied online. I interviewed at Huntington Learning Centers (Minneapolis, MN) in May 2019
Interview
First, they did a quick phone interview to verify everything. Then they did a face-to-face interview where they gave you certain scenarios and asked you how you would respond/react in each case. Asked you about past experiences as well as your ability/thoughts on tutoring. Really stressed the importance of adhering to their tutoring plan for the child.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Gave me scenarios and asked how I would respond/react like if a student was having a hard time.

I applied online. The process took 4 days. I interviewed at Huntington Learning Centers (Murfreesboro, TN) in Jul 2022
Interview
Very basic and easy. It is very conversational and has no specific subject matter or situational questions asked. Asked to tell about self and experience in teaching or tutoring. The interviewer does not inquire about philosophy or the ability to adapt to varying abilities. students.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Tell about yourself. Tell me about your experience teaching or tutoring. What is your availability?
